Technological Trends Reshaping the Industry

Innovation is at the heart of the market’s evolution. Several key technological trends are defining the next generation of carton packaging machinery:

1. Integration of Industry 4.0 and IoT

Modern machinery is increasingly connected. Smart sensors and IoT connectivity enable real-time monitoring of machine performance, predictive maintenance, and data collection for optimizing production efficiency and minimizing downtime. This shift towards smart factories allows for unprecedented control over the packaging process.

2. Flexibility and Quick Changeover

Consumer demand for variety and limited-edition products requires production agility. Machinery now emphasizes modular design and quick-change tooling, allowing manufacturers to switch between different carton sizes, shapes, or materials with minimal stoppage time, catering to shorter production runs and personalized marketing campaigns.

3. Sustainability-Driven Engineering

Environmental concerns are directly influencing machine design. Trends include the development of equipment capable of handling lighter-weight and recycled materials, reducing plastic content in cartons, and minimizing energy and water consumption during the packaging process itself. This aligns with global corporate sustainability goals and regulatory pressures.

🔍 Trend Spotlight: Robotics and Cobots

The use of robotic arms for secondary packaging—such as placing filled cartons into cases or onto pallets—is growing rapidly. Collaborative robots (cobots) are becoming popular for their ability to work safely alongside human operators in tasks like loading blank cartons or final inspection, enhancing line flexibility and ergonomics.

Significant Growth Opportunities

Beyond current trends, specific areas present fertile ground for market expansion and investment.

Emerging Economies: Rapid urbanization, growing middle-class populations, and increased beverage consumption in countries across Asia, Africa, and Latin America create a massive demand for new packaging lines. This represents a key long-term opportunity for machinery suppliers.

Plant-Based and Functional Beverages: The boom in alternative dairy and nutrient-enhanced drinks requires specialized packaging that often differs from traditional juice cartons. Machinery adaptable to these newer, sometimes more viscous products is in high demand.

Retortable Carton Packaging: The development of cartons that can withstand high-pressure retort sterilization is opening new markets for packaged soups, sauces, and ready meals, expanding the application of carton packaging machinery beyond beverages.

Q5: Is aseptic packaging machinery very different from standard filling machines?
Yes. Aseptic machines incorporate a sterile zone and additional sterilization steps (for both the packaging material and the product) to achieve a shelf-stable product. They are more complex and require stricter operational controls but offer significant distribution and shelf-life advantages.
